The hospital was filled with quiet tension that morning. At just five years old, Tommy Chan was about to undergo a life-saving open-heart surgery. Nurses moved quickly through the bright, sterile corridors while doctors discussed the complex procedure. In the middle of it all lay little Tommy, holding tightly to his favorite stuffed toy, his eyes wide with worry.

His parents stood close, their hands clasped together, silently praying that their son would make it through. Everyone tried to stay strong for Tommy, but even at his young age, he understood how serious his condition was.

Then Tommy whispered softly to a nurse, “Can… Archie come to me? I might never see him again.”

Archie was Tommy’s loyal Golden Retriever — his constant companion since the day he was born. Archie had always been there for him, through countless doctor visits and long nights filled with uncertainty. He was more than a pet; he was family.

Although hospital rules typically didn’t allow animals inside patient rooms, the doctors made a rare exception. They understood the emotional bond between Tommy and his dog — and how much that comfort could mean before such a major operation.

Moments later, Archie padded quietly into the hospital room. The sight of his golden fur and wagging tail instantly brightened Tommy’s face. He reached out with trembling hands and hugged Archie tightly, burying his face in the dog’s soft coat. For the first time in days, Tommy smiled.

But then something completely unexpected happened.

Archie, who was usually calm and gentle, suddenly began to growl. His body stiffened, his ears went back, and he barked sharply — not at Tommy, but at Dr. Hawthorne, the surgeon preparing for the operation. The room froze. Nurses and doctors exchanged startled looks.

At first, no one understood why the well-trained therapy dog had reacted that way. But within minutes, the truth began to surface.

A faint smell of alcohol lingered on the doctor’s breath. Archie had sensed what no one else did. The hospital staff immediately intervened, and Dr. Hawthorne was removed from the case. The surgery was postponed until another surgeon could take over.

When the new doctor performed the operation later that day, it was a success. Tommy’s life was saved — and everyone realized that Archie’s instincts had likely prevented a tragedy.

In the days that followed, Tommy began to recover, his family overwhelmed with gratitude. What started as a frightening day had turned into a story of loyalty, intuition, and unconditional love.

Inspired by Archie’s bravery, the Chen family created The Archie Foundation, a nonprofit organization dedicated to bringing therapy dogs into hospitals across the country. Their mission: to provide emotional support, reduce anxiety, and bring comfort to patients facing difficult medical journeys.

Tommy’s story also encouraged hospitals to strengthen their staff monitoring and patient safety protocols, ensuring that every medical professional met the highest standards of care.

Years later, Tommy is a healthy young man. He and Archie visit hospitals together, offering smiles and hope to children who are scared, just like he once was. Their bond remains as strong as ever — a living reminder that sometimes, the greatest heroes have four paws and a wagging tail.

Because love doesn’t always come with a stethoscope. Sometimes, it comes wrapped in fur.
